본문 바로가기
IT

우리가 알아야 할 IT와 인터넷 지식과 상식 시리즈 ④편-인터넷 보안의 핵심 기술: 암호화, 터널링, VPN 완전 정복

by 경제야 살자 2025. 4. 12.
반응형

인터넷의 안전한 통신 구조 – 암호화, 터널링, 그리고 VPN
인터넷의 안전한 통신 구조 – 암호화, 터널링, 그리고 VPN

안전한 인터넷 통신을 위한 필수 지식 – 암호화와 VPN의 원리


들어가며: 우리가 매일 사용하는 ‘인터넷’, 그 안은 얼마나 안전할까?


스마트폰으로 은행 업무를 보고, 집에서 회사 서버에 접속하며, 개인 정보를 입력해 온라인 쇼핑을 하는 오늘날, "인터넷은 과연 안전한가?"라는 질문은 더 이상 기술자들만의 이슈가 아닙니다.
우리가 의식하지 못하는 사이에도 수많은 정보가 인터넷을 통해 오가며, 이 정보들이 유출되지 않고 안전하게 도달하는 데에는 암호화(encryption), 터널링(tunneling), 그리고 VPN(Virtual Private Network) 기술이 큰 역할을 하고 있습니다.
이번 글에서는 이 세 가지 핵심 요소를 중심으로 인터넷의 안전한 통신 구조를 쉽고도 깊이 있게 설명해보겠습니다.

1. 인터넷 통신의 기본 구조: 정보를 주고받는 방식


인터넷 통신은 ‘패킷(packet)’이라는 작은 데이터 단위로 이루어집니다. 우리가 어떤 웹사이트에 접속하거나 이메일을 보낼 때, 우리의 기기는 해당 데이터를 수많은 라우터와 서버를 거쳐 전달하게 되죠.

하지만 이 과정은 열린 길을 걷는 것과 비슷합니다.
만약 누군가 이 길 중간에 서서 당신의 데이터 패킷을 가로챈다면?
– 암호화되지 않은 상태라면 그대로 내용이 노출될 수 있습니다.
이처럼 인터넷은 기본적으로 ‘개방형 구조’를 가지고 있기 때문에 보안을 위한 추가 조치가 필수입니다.

2. 암호화 (Encryption): 정보를 잠그는 열쇠


암호화란 무엇인가?
암호화는 정보를 특정 알고리즘에 따라 변형시켜 다른 사람이 읽지 못하게 만드는 기술입니다.
원본 정보(plaintext)를 암호화하여 암호문(ciphertext)으로 만들고, 이를 다시 복호화(decryption)하면 원래의 정보로 돌아갑니다.

대표적인 암호화 방식
● 대칭키 암호화(Symmetric Encryption)
 암호화와 복호화에 같은 키를 사용하는 방식입니다. 빠르지만 키가 유출되면 위험합니다.
예: AES(Advanced Encryption Standard)

● 비대칭키 암호화(Asymmetric Encryption)
서로 다른 공개키(public key)와 개인키(private key)를 사용하는 방식입니다.
한 키로 암호화하면, 다른 키로만 복호화가 가능해 보안성이 높습니다.
예: RSA, ECC

HTTPS와 SSL/TLS
● 우리가 흔히 보는 *https://*는 SSL(Secure Sockets Layer) 또는 TLS(Transport Layer Security) 암호화 프로토콜을 사용한다는 뜻입니다.

● 이 기술은 웹사이트와 사용자 간의 통신을 암호화하여 중간자 공격(Man-in-the-Middle attack) 등을 방지합니다.

3. 터널링 (Tunneling): 데이터를 감추는 가상 통로


터널링이란?
터널링은 네트워크 상의 데이터를 다른 프로토콜로 감싸서 전송하는 기법입니다.
마치 열차가 터널을 지나가듯, 실제 데이터가 외부에서 보이지 않는 방식으로 통신됩니다.

● 일반적으로 인터넷은 다양한 프로토콜(HTTP, FTP, SMTP 등)을 사용하지만, 터널링을 통해 특정 프로토콜이 **캡슐화(encapsulation)**되어 목적지까지 도달합니다.

대표적인 터널링 프로토콜
● GRE (Generic Routing Encapsulation)
데이터를 다른 프로토콜로 감싸 전송하는 가장 기본적인 터널링 방식.

● IPSec (Internet Protocol Security)
VPN에서 자주 사용되며, IP 계층에서 데이터를 암호화 및 인증합니다.

● SSL/TLS 터널링
보안 웹사이트 통신뿐 아니라 이메일, 원격 접속 등 다양한 곳에서 활용됩니다.

4. VPN (Virtual Private Network): 가상의 안전지대

VPN
VPN


VPN이란 무엇인가?
VPN은 *공용 네트워크(인터넷)*를 통해 사설 네트워크처럼 안전하게 연결할 수 있도록 하는 기술입니다.
VPN을 사용하면 사용자의 실제 IP는 숨겨지고, 데이터는 암호화되어 더 안전한 통신이 가능해집니다.

VPN의 핵심 기능


1) 암호화된 통신
    사용자의 데이터가 암호화되어 중간에서 탈취되더라도 해독이 어렵습니다.

2) IP 주소 숨기기
    VPN 서버를 통해 다른 IP로 접속되므로 사용자의 실제 위치 노출을 방지할 수 있습니다.

3) 공용 와이파이 보안 강화
    카페나 공항 와이파이 같은 위험한 네트워크에서도 안전한 연결을 제공합니다.

VPN이 사용되는 사례
● 회사 내부망 원격 접속: 외부에서도 회사의 내부 네트워크에 안전하게 접속 가능.
● 국가 제한 우회: 특정 국가에서 차단된 콘텐츠에 접근할 수 있도록 도와줌.
● 개인정보 보호: 추적 방지 및 광고 트래킹을 줄이기 위한 용도로도 많이 활용됨.

5. 보안 기술들이 함께 만들어내는 시너지
이 세 가지 기술 – 암호화, 터널링, VPN –은 각각 독립적으로도 중요하지만, 함께 사용할 때 보안 효과는 배가됩니다.

예를 들어, VPN은 터널링 + 암호화 기술의 집합체이며, 여기에 SSL/TLS 프로토콜이 더해지면 완전한 보안 통신이 이루어집니다.
이러한 구조는 인터넷 뱅킹, 기업용 클라우드, 화상회의, 원격 교육 등 현대 사회의 거의 모든 온라인 활동의 기반이 됩니다.

6. 우리가 실천할 수 있는 안전한 인터넷 사용 습관
인터넷 보안 기술을 이해하는 것도 중요하지만, 일상에서 실천할 수 있는 습관도 필요합니다.

● 공공 와이파이 사용 시 VPN 연결하기
● https 접속 여부 확인하기
● 2단계 인증 설정
● 주기적인 비밀번호 변경
● 의심스러운 링크나 첨부파일 열지 않기

마치며: 보이지 않는 안전을 만드는 기술
우리가 스마트폰으로 간편하게 결제하고, 집에서 업무를 처리하며, 클라우드에 파일을 저장할 수 있는 이유는 바로 이러한 보안 기술들이 묵묵히 제 역할을 하고 있기 때문입니다.

암호화와 터널링, 그리고 VPN은 복잡한 기술 같지만, 우리의 일상과 직결된 안전망입니다.
이제 여러분도 그 원리를 이해하고, 조금 더 의식적인 디지털 생활을 시작해보시길 바랍니다.

 

다음 편 예고
우리가 알아야 할 IT와 인터넷 지식과 상식 시리즈 ⑤편: 'DNS의 비밀 – 인터넷 주소의 숨겨진 뒷이야기'
도메인을 입력하면 어떻게 우리가 원하는 사이트에 연결되는 걸까요? 인터넷의 주소록, DNS의 세계로 안내합니다.

 

 읽어 보시고 유익하시면 블로그 유지에 도움이 되도록 "구독(무료)"과 "공감"을 꼭 눌러 주세요.

 

출처
국가정보원 사이버보안 가이드
한국인터넷진흥원(KISA)
Cloudflare Docs
Mozilla Developer Network


◆ 읽어 보시면 유익한 글 : https://iallnet.tistory.com/

 

2025 여행 준비 가이드 시리즈 ⑧ – 자연과 문화가 살아있는 추천 루트 TOP 3

남미 자연·문화 탐험 루트 총정리 – 마추픽추부터 파타고니아까지 2025 여행 플랜 서론: 왜 지금, 왜 남미인가? 남미는 단순한 여행지가 아닙니다. 이곳은 인류 문명의 뿌리와 자연

iallnet.tistory.com

 

◆ 읽어 보시면 유익한 글 : https://iallnet12.tistory.com/

 

매일성경 묵상과 삶의 적용-누가복음 21:29-38 묵상 – 깨어 기도하라, 하나님의 계절을 분별하라

“말씀으로 깨어나는 삶 – 무화과나무의 비유와 종말의 지혜”본문: 누가복음 21:29-3829.이에 비유로 이르시되 무화과나무와 모든 나무를 보라 30.싹이 나면 너희가 보고 여름이 가까운 줄

iallnet12.tistory.com

◆ 추천 블로그 글 : https://blog.naver.com/iallnet

 

iallnet님의 블로그 : 네이버 블로그

반갑습니다. 바우울(iallnet) 입니다. 건강정보, 생활정보, 현장탐방 등을 중요 주제로 지식과 정보를 올려 드릴 것입니다. 많이 협조 해주시고 많은 정보 공유 부탁 드립니다. 감사합니다.

blog.naver.com

 

 읽어 보시고 유익하시면 블로그 유지에 도움이 되도록 "구독(무료)"과 "공감"을 꼭 눌러 주세요.

반응형